#dd3781 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dd3781 is composed of 86.7% red, 21.6% green and 50.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 75.1% magenta, 41.6%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 333.3 degrees, a saturation of 70.9% and a lightness of 54.1%. #dd3781 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6eff with #bb0003.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

#dd3781 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dd3781 has RGB values of R:221, G:55, B:129 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.75, Y:0.42,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14497665.
